Types of Welding Certifications

Despite the fact that the AWS’ normal CW card helps make you eligible for almost all positions, many fields call for their specific certificate. Examples of the most-well-known of these are highlighted below.

  • American Society of Mechanical Engineers Certification for individuals who focus on boiler and pressurized containers
  • Certified Welder Certification to be a Certified Welder
  • API Certification for welders that work with pipelines in the gas and oil field
  • CWI and SCWI Certifications for Welding Inspectors and Senior Welding Inspectors

The following table displays job and pay projections for professional welders in the State of Maryland through the end of the decade.

Maryland Employment
2012 2022 Change Annual Job Openings
Welders, Cutters, Solderers, and Brazers 2,620 2,700 3% 70
Maryland Annual Salary
Low Median High
Welders,
Cutters, Solderers, and Brazers
$28,000 $42,700 $69,800

Source: O*Net Online

Exactly What You Need to be Doing to Be Prepared for Welding Specialist Training in Maryland

Deciding which school to enroll in generally is a personal choice, but there are some things that you should be aware of prior to choosing certified welding schools. The first thing in beginning a job as a welder is to decide which of the leading welder courses will be right for you. welding specialist training classes you end up picking needs to be authorized by the AWS. Just after checking the accreditation situation, you will want to explore a little further to make sure that the school you want can supply you with the right training.

  • Make sure the college’s curriculum features classes in pipe welding, GTAW, GMAW, and SMAW
  • Find classes that fulfill AWS SENSE standards
  • Find out if the college gives financial support
  • Make sure the institution teaches on technology that suits present field specifications
